Considerations for Choosing a Mini PC for Photo Editing

While mini PCs offer a host of advantages, it’s essential to consider certain factors before making a purchasing decision. Here are a few considerations to keep in mind:

1. Processing Power

One of the most critical aspects of a mini PC for photo editing is its processing power.

Look for models equipped with high-performance processors, such as Intel Core i7 or AMD Ryzen 7, to handle resource-intensive tasks like rendering, applying complex filters, and running editing software smoothly.

Multiple cores and high clock speeds contribute to faster processing and multitasking capabilities, allowing for efficient editing workflows.

2. Graphics Capabilities

Powerful graphics processing units (GPUs) are essential for photo editing, especially when working with high-resolution images or applying advanced visual effects.

Look for mini PCs with powerful GPUs, even dedicated graphics cards, as they provide accelerated rendering and enhance the overall editing experience.

This ensures smooth real-time previews and quicker export times, improving productivity.

3. RAM and Storage

Sufficient RAM and storage are vital for seamless photo editing. Aim for at least 16GB or more of RAM to handle memory-intensive tasks, allowing for smooth multitasking and faster application loading times.

Additionally, consider a mini PC with ample storage space, either in the form of a large-capacity solid-state drive (SSD) or a combination of SSD and traditional hard disk drive (HDD).

SSDs offer faster read/write speeds, which contribute to snappy performance and quick file transfers.

4. Display Connectivity

An accurate and high-quality display is vital for photo editing tasks. Ensure that the mini PC you choose has the necessary display connectivity options, such as HDMI or DisplayPort, to support your desired monitor setup.

Additionally, consider the high resolution and refresh rate supported by the mini PC to match the capabilities of your display.

5. Expandability and Upgradability

While mini PCs are compact, it’s beneficial to choose a model that offers some level of expandability and upgradability.

This allows you to adapt your setup to changing requirements and future-proof your investment.

Look for mini PCs with additional PCIe slots, RAM expansion slots, or easily accessible storage bays that enable hardware upgrades or additions.

Apple Mac Mini (M1 Chip)

Apple’s Mac Mini has long been renowned for its compact size and powerful performance. The latest iteration, powered by Apple’s M1 chip, takes it to new heights. The M1 chip combines an 8-core CPU, 8-core GPU, and a 16-core Neural Engine, delivering remarkable processing power specifically optimized for Apple’s macOS and editing software like Adobe Photoshop.

The Mac Mini M1 features up to 16GB of unified memory, ensuring smooth performance even when handling complex photo editing projects. Its impressive thermal design keeps the system cool and quiet, while Thunderbolt/USB 4 ports offer extensive connectivity options. With its sleek design and Apple’s renowned ecosystem, the Mac Mini M1 is a top choice for photo editing enthusiasts.
